Mucho Mojo
by Joe R. Lansdale
Multi-award winning author, Joe R. Lansdale, is undoubtedly one of the most
exciting and original writers working today. Combining the elements of suspense
and mystery with the Southern Gothic, he has produced a masterpiece of dark
intrigue.
When Hap Collins, a sixties drop-out, a seventies fool, and an eighties wash-out,
is called on by his best friend, war hero Leonard Pine, to help him get through
the funeral of his favorite uncle, Hap and Leonard are led into a series of
events initiated by the discovery of a child's pitiful skeleton wrapped in pornographic
magazines and hidden in a trunk. This one event opens dark doors to the past,
and challenges the very core of their belief systems.
As one horror leads to the next, and the evidence points to Leonard's now dead
uncle as the murderer, Leonard engages his friend Hap to help him prove his
uncle's innocence. Soon, Hap and Leonard realize that they are on the trail
of an insidious murderer, and that their own lives hang in the balance.
What results is a novel of deep friendship, race relations, dark and horrid
passions, and a rousing, nerve-wracking climax.
